American Lung Association Pulmonary Hypertension Roundtable: Executive Summary.
Nicholas Andreas Kolaitis1, Sandeep Sahay2, Erika Berman Rosenzweig3
1Deparment of Medicine University of Californian San Francisco School of Medicine San Francisco California USA.
Pulmonary hypertension experts reviewed updated guidelines, focusing on diagnostic criteria changes and incorporating new treatments like sotatercept for better patient care and disease management.
Area of Science:
- Cardiology and Respiratory Medicine
- Pulmonary Hypertension Research
- Clinical Guideline Development
Background:
- Pulmonary hypertension (PH) management evolves with new European Guidelines and the 7th World Symposium on Pulmonary Hypertension (WSPH).
- Previous guidelines from 2015, 2018, and 2019 require updates to reflect current understanding and treatment advancements.
- Expert consensus is crucial for interpreting and applying evolving PH guidelines.
Purpose of the Study:
- To create an educational resource summarizing current Pulmonary Arterial Hypertension (PAH) guidelines for healthcare providers.
- To critically evaluate existing guidelines, identifying strengths, weaknesses, and discrepancies.
- To provide expert recommendations for integrating sotatercept into current PH treatment protocols.
Main Methods:
- Convening a scientific roundtable with pulmonary hypertension experts.
- Analyzing and comparing the latest European PH Guidelines and 7th WSPH recommendations against prior guidelines (2015, 2018, 2019).
- Developing an executive summary based on roundtable discussions and published proceedings.
Main Results:
- The executive summary details revised hemodynamic criteria for defining pre- and post-capillary PH and exercise-induced PH.
- Updated recommendations cover PH diagnosis, clinical classifications, and screening in high-risk populations.
- Treatment algorithms for various PH types, including PAH, PH with lung disease, and CTEPH, are presented.
Conclusions:
- The updated guidelines and expert review offer a comprehensive approach to PH diagnosis and management.
- Incorporation of new data and treatments like sotatercept is essential for optimizing patient outcomes.
- This resource aims to improve provider knowledge and standardize care for pulmonary hypertension patients.
